After Liverpool fell to defeat at home to Atalanta and Crystal Palace, Tony Evans is joined by James Pearce and Simon Hughes to dissect a woeful week for the Reds. They get stuck into why Jurgen Klopp's farewell tour is at risk of falling flat having dropped to third in the Premier League, two points behind new leaders Manchester City. Having failed to score in both games at Anfield last week, the panel assess why the goals have dried up at the crucial moment of the season before looking ahead to Thursday's trip to Italy before previewing Sunday's visit to Craven Cottage to take on Fulham.
